The Klinique Medical Clinic PCL  (BKK:KLINIQ) ROE % Explanation

ROE % meas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' equity (also known as net assets or assets minus liabilities). ROE % sh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. ROE %s between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.

The factors that affect a company's ROE % can be illustrated with the three-step DuPont Analysis:

ROE %(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=Net Income/Total Stockholders Equity
=484.52/1833.946
=(Net Income / Revenue )*(Revenue / Total Assets)*(Total Assets / Total Stockholders Equity)
=(484.52 / 4345.052)*(4345.052 / 3443.888)*(3443.888 / 1833.946)
=Net Margin %*Asset Turnover*Equity Multiplier
=11.15 %*1.2617*1.8779
=ROA %*Equity Multiplier
=14.07 %*1.8779
=26.42 %

With this breakdown, it is clear that if a company grows its Net Profit Margin, its Asset Turnover, or its Leverage, it can grow its ROE %.

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its ROE % by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the equity multiplier when investing in high ROE % companies. Like ROA %, ROE % is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their ROE %s can be extremely high.

The Klinique Medical Clinic PCL Business Description

Address New Petchburi Road, 2922/296-299, Charn Issara Tower 2, 27th Floor, Bangkapi, Huay Kwang, Bangkok, THA, 10310
The Klinique Medical Clinic PCL provides skin care services, beauty, skin care, body contouring, and surgery. including providing holistic care services. The company has a wide range of services and products to meet the needs of customers at all levels, such as facial treatment services, reducing redness, reducing dark spots, laser services for face lifting, face reshaping, skin care, Body shape by removing and dissolving fat, cosmetic surgery, etc. In addition, the company also sells cosmeceuticals. There are various types of products, such as Special Care, Clean & Prepare, Whitening Set, Sun Care, and Antioxidant. The group operates two core business segments: Skin medical services and distribution of cosmetics and medical cosmetics; and Surgery services.
